Enemy At The Gates

1. A 2001 war film directed by Jean-Jacques Annaud, starring Jude Law, Joseph Fiennes and Ed Harris set during the Battle of Stalingrad in World War II.

2. An alcoholic shot named for the film containing a mix of vodka, Goldschläger, and Kahlúa.
